BRENHAM JUNIOR HIGH STUDENTS GIVEN CHOICE OF ELECTIVES TO FILL OPEN CLASS TIME

  

Brenham Junior High students will now have the opportunity to add another elective to their class schedule starting in August.

Due to the school switching to an eight period class day, students will have a variety of classes to choose from to complete their schedule.

The choices for the eighth graders range from year-long electives such as athletics, Physical Education, cross country, tennis and swimming, mixed choir, Brenadiers drill team, Spanish, art 1, advanced art, theatre arts 1, audio/visual productions, band and computer illustrations and graphic designs.

Seventh grade semester-long electives include beginning art, beginning theatre arts, teen leadership and career portals.

Seventh Grade year-long electives will include athletics, physical education, tennis, swimming, cross country, Brenadiers, mixed choir and band.
